Technical Field
The utility model relates to a foam mold technical field specifically is a foam mold convenient to foam mandrel is put into.
Background
The lower die of the existing foam die is of an integral structure, the operation of placing a processed foam core die into the lower die is complicated, the surface resistance of the foam core die is large after the foam core die is attached to the lower die, the foam core die is inconvenient to place and easy to damage, and the production efficiency is low.

Referring to fig. 1-5, the present invention provides a technical solution: a foam mold convenient for putting a foam core mold comprises an upper mold 1, a support pillar 2 and a lower mold 3, wherein a pouring plate 4 is arranged at the bottom end of the upper mold 1, a plurality of pouring heads 5 are arranged at the bottom end of the pouring plate 4, a feed inlet 6 is arranged at the top end of the upper mold 1, a cavity 7 is arranged between the feed inlet 6 and the pouring plate 4, through holes 8 are arranged at four corners of the upper mold 1, the support pillar 2 passes through the through holes 8, the upper mold 1 is connected with the lower mold 3 through the support pillar 2, an opening 9 is arranged at the top end of the lower mold 3, a base 10 is arranged on the opening 9, a handle 101 is arranged at one end of the base 10, side plates 11 are arranged at two sides of the base 10, a sliding strip 102 is arranged at the bottom end of the base 10, a sliding groove 91 is arranged at the bottom end of the opening 9, the sliding strip 102 is slidably connected with the, one end of the connecting block 12 extending out of the lower die 3 is provided with a thread strip 13, and the other end of the connecting block 12 is provided with a pushing plate 14.
Each casting head 5 is provided with a casting hole 51.
The base 10 top is provided with two at least recesses 15, all is provided with square piece 151 in the middle of every recess, and square piece 151 both sides all are provided with spring bar 152, are provided with movable rod 153 in the spring bar 152, and recess 15 both ends all are provided with stopper 154.
The bottom end of the side plate 11 is provided with a movable block 111, the movable block 111 is movably connected with a movable rod 153, and a spring strip 152 is fixedly connected with the movable block 111.
One side of the connecting block 12 is provided with a clamping strip 121, and the threaded strip 13 penetrates through the connecting block 12 and is fixedly connected with the pushing plate 14.
The working principle is as follows: when in use, the upper die 1 is moved upwards through the supporting column 2, the base 10 is taken out of the lower die 3 through the sliding between the sliding strip 102 and the sliding groove 91, the foam core die is placed on the base 10, the base 10 is placed back to the opening 9, then the threaded strip 13 is pushed, the pushing plate 14 is pushed by the threaded strip 13, the pushing plate 14 drives the movable block 111 at the bottom of the side plate 11, the movable block 111 moves towards the middle of the base 10 through the movable rod 153 until the side plates 11 at the two sides of the base 10 are attached to the foam core die, the threaded strip 13 is clamped through the clamping strip 121 at the side of the connecting block 12, the foam core die is fixed on the base 10 by the side plate 11, then the upper die 1 is moved downwards until the foam core die is attached to the lower die 3, the raw material enters the cavity 7 through the feeding hole 6 and then is filled with the pouring head 5, the raw material enters the lower die 3 through extrusion and pouring, the clamping strip 121 is restored, the threaded strip 13 is not fixed, the spring strip 152 ejects the movable block 111, the limiting blocks 154 arranged at the two ends of the groove 15 prevent the movable block 111 from being separated from the movable rod 153, the side plate 11 is not attached to the foam core mold any longer, the base 10 is pulled out through the handle 101, and the foam core mold is taken out.
